Google Launches Gemini 3 Pro
Google DeepMind has introduced Gemini 3 Pro, as its most intelligent AI model to date.
This third-generation Gemini is designed for advanced reasoning across modalities and is deeply integrated with Google’s ecosystem, powering search-connected, multimodal “generative UI” experiences
In practice, Gemini 3 can handle text, images, and more, enabling features like high-resolution image generation (with the new Nano Banana Pro model - Amazing by the way) and even an AI content verification tool in Google’s apps. Currently in preview, Gemini 3 Pro is accessible via the Gemini mobile app, Google Cloud (Vertex AI), and Google’s AI Studio.
Google reports that it outperforms previous models in complex learning and planning tasks and it’s set to replace older assistants (even being tested in Android Auto).
DeepSeek-V3.2-Exp: Long context, sparse attention, open weights
DeepSeek released V3.2-Exp (around 2 months back, but I didn't had the opportunity to review it till recently), an open-weight experimental model built on V3.1-Terminus that debuts DeepSeek Sparse Attention (DSA). Instead of just scaling parameters, they reworked attention patterns to handle long context more efficiently, while keeping training configs comparable to the previous model. API prices dropped by more than 50%, signaling a push toward cheaper tokens rather than just bigger models.
From day 0, V3.2-Exp is supported in vLLM on modern Nvidia hardware (H100/H200/H20, B200/GB200). Benchmarks show parity with V3.1-Terminus across common tasks, while enabling much longer context at similar compute cost.
I think this is emblematic of a broader trend: efficiency and context length are now as strategic as raw IQ. Open-weight players like DeepSeek are creating viable alternatives to proprietary “maximalist” models, especially for workloads where you need to stuff entire repos, long specs or multi-quarter logs into a single context. The question for enterprises is less “Which is the smartest model?” and more “Which stack gives me acceptable quality at predictable cost?”

Shadow AI: when your riskiest AI system is the one you don’t know about
Gartner now predicts that by 2030, ~40% of enterprises will suffer a security or compliance incident caused by “shadow AI”, unsanctioned AI tools used by employees outside IT or security oversight. In recent surveys, 69% of security leaders say they suspect or have confirmed such tools in their org, and Microsoft data suggests 71% of workers in the UK alone use shadow AI, with 22% doing so for high-risk tasks like finance.
Analysts highlight three main risks: unvetted tools exfiltrating sensitive data, regulatory breaches (GDPR, HIPAA, financial regulations) when regulated data is pasted into random chatbots, and the accumulation of “AI technical debt”. Systems built in the shadows that later need to be replaced or secured at great cost.
I believe most companies still treat AI like “just another SaaS app,” but the risk profile is closer to an unmanaged data lake plus a junior analyst (with all due respect to junior analysts) with root access. A pragmatic approach is: 1) publish a clear AI usage policy, 2) offer good, approved tools so people don’t need shadow ones, 3) bake AI risk checks into vendor assessments, and 4) train staff on what never goes into a prompt (customer PII, trade secrets, health data, etc.).
Can the Internet Go Offline
The last weeks were another reminder of how much of the internet rests on a few critical providers.
After recent outages at AWS and Azure, Cloudflare also went down, taking with it a long list of services, including ChatGPT. When Cloudflare or a big cloud region fails, it’s not “one site” that breaks, it’s an entire slice of the internet experience.
This ties well with the Guardian article “Could the internet go offline?”. The core idea: the internet is built on creaking, decades-old protocols and a lot of concentration. A few unlucky events (extreme weather on data centres, a serious bug in a major provider, a routing or DNS issue) could cause cascading failures.
I do believe that we have accumulated many Single Points of Failure (SPOFs). Full global shutdown is unlikely, but large-scale, multi-day disruption is no longer a crazy scenario, remember Crowdstrike global outage. Rethinking resilience, multi-region, multi-cloud where it matters, and realistic outage playbooks, is becoming part of the job, not an “edge case”.
Aardvark: GPT-5 as an Autonomous Security Researcher
OpenAI has released Aardvark, an “agentic security researcher” powered by GPT-5.
Aardvark connects to your repositories, reads the code, builds a simple threat model, scans commits, tries to exploit what it finds in a sandbox, and then proposes patches. It behaves more like a human security engineer than a classic rule-based scanner.
In OpenAI’s tests on open-source projects, Aardvark reportedly identified 92% of known and synthetic vulnerabilities, and it already led to several CVEs being issued. It also integrates directly with GitHub and Codex to open pull requests with suggested fixes.
This is getting very interesting. Aardvark looks like a serious candidate to replace or augment SAST in many contexts: more context, better explanations, continuous watch. For DAST-style testing, it is less obvious today, but future versions integrated into staging and runtime could move in that direction. I do not think it is of a level yet to do Pen Testing, even if some AI agentic agents are starting to show good traction on such technologies like this open source repo Strix.
It’s a clear step toward “security by default,” where an AI agent quietly reviews your code all the time, and hopefully finds the bug before an attacker does. In terms of maturity, I do not believe it is yet to replace vertical specialized SAST tools.
